# Write a computer algorithm that simulates the act ion of the finite-state automaton of exercise 8 by repeated application of the next-state function.

To determine

Write a computer algorithm that simulates the action of the given finite-state automaton by repeated application of the next-state function.

Explanation

Given information:

Calculation:

The input of the algorithm is the finite-state automaton, which are the states s0s1 and s2, the input string aa,...a[n], and the functions N(si,k) which represents the state sj for which there is an arrow from si to sj with label k.

Input:

S0[Initial state], s2[Accepting state], a  a ,…, a [ n ] [input string],, N ( s0, 0) =

s1, N ( s0, 1) = s2, N ( s1, 0) = s1, N ( s1, 1) = s2, N ( s2, 0) = s1, N ( s2, 1) = s2[transitions of the transition diagram]

We first determine the final state when the input is aa,

